Optically induced effects in ZnO nanocrystallites on different substrates

K. OZGA1,* , A. SLEZAK1

Affiliation

  1. Institute of Biology and Biophysics,Technical University Czestochowa, Poland

Abstract

Using a bicolor coherent treatment with a Nd-YAG laser with wavelength 1.32 μm and its second harmonic generation, we have investigated ZnO nanocrystaqllites deposited on different substrates: MgO, ZnO, CdO and BaO. It was shown that the maximum value of the second order susceptibilities are achieved for the MgO substrates. The performed molecular dynamics and quantum chemical simulations indicate on a principal role of the substrate in the observed dependences of the second-order optical susceptibilities..
